Job summary

A leading educational institution in the UK seeks a Pastoral Support Mentor to join their Learner Services Team. This role is crucial in supporting learners' social and emotional wellbeing and addressing issues that hinder their progress. You will be responsible for conducting meetings, building relationships, and working collaboratively with management to implement wellbeing strategies. The successful candidate will have relevant experience with vulnerable learners and an understanding of safeguarding practices, making a positive impact on students' education and mental health.
